To effectively diagnose and resolve an overheating issue in your 2019 Toyota Tundra, start with the simplest solutions before progressing to more intricate assessments. Begin by checking the coolant level in both the radiator and reservoir, as low levels can lead to overheating. If the coolant is adequate, inspect the cooling system for any visible leaks, particularly around hoses, the radiator, and the water pump. Next, examine the radiator cap for any signs of damage, as a faulty cap can disrupt system pressure. Following this, test the thermostat to ensure it is functioning correctly, as a malfunction can prevent proper coolant flow. Additionally, verify that the cooling fan is operational, as inadequate airflow can exacerbate overheating. If these initial checks do not resolve the issue, consider flushing the cooling system to remove any contaminants. Inspect the water pump for wear, as a failing pump can hinder coolant circulation. Finally, assess the condition of belts and hoses, and conduct a pressure test on the cooling system to identify any hidden leaks. By following this structured approach, you can effectively troubleshoot and address overheating problems, ensuring your Tundra runs smoothly.
When diagnosing overheating issues in a 2019 Toyota Tundra, it's crucial to consider several common problems that could be at play. Start by checking the coolant levels, as low coolant can significantly hinder the engine's ability to maintain optimal temperatures. If the coolant appears low, inspect for leaks in the cooling system, which can often be found around hoses, the radiator, or the water pump. A faulty thermostat is another potential culprit; if it fails to open or close properly, it can disrupt the flow of coolant, leading to overheating. Additionally, a clogged radiator can impede coolant circulation, so ensure that it is clean and free of debris. Don't overlook the cooling fan, as a malfunctioning fan can fail to provide adequate airflow, especially during idling or low-speed driving. Lastly, the water pump's condition is vital; if it is not circulating coolant effectively, the engine will overheat. By systematically checking these components, you can identify and resolve the overheating issue, ensuring your Tundra runs smoothly and efficiently. Regular maintenance and timely inspections are key to preventing these problems from escalating.
